Abstract

Discusses the significance of achieving uniformity of law in various states in the United States. Concerns over the failure of the country's legal system to adopt a systematic official or legislative action to abate the evil of increasing legal precedents; Impact of the growth of the chancery jurisdiction in the country; Suggestion to consider the results which have followed in a conspicuous case where the court failed to adhere to principle.
